Some people want to quit smoking as they know about the cigarettes are most addictive and destructive substance. Believe in yourself that you can quit. Ask your friends and family member to support you to quit this. Set a date in your mind to quit this forever. Start excercise daily which relieves stress and helps your body. Drinks lots of water which is good for you anyway.
